Output 3aa66951c7625b0075e56ed701ad1ed71d776d87efdcc327f20a33ae9785a7f4:1

value
21820347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 015bef028665cb3b4a524088fbb7f2265da86a8d OP_EQUAL
address
31pCjPwXz5W13ZbfF57r6sxsJ4JS2tikDF
transaction
3aa66951c7625b0075e56ed701ad1ed71d776d87efdcc327f20a33ae9785a7f4
confirmations
316922
spent
true